This only applies to international students. In short, in order to do an internship, international students need approval from Penn's international student services office through what's called CPT (Curricular Practical Training). The current US administration's new guidance now requires that internships be integrated into the academic program and directly related to the student's major, making it difficult for anyone to get approval since very few programs actually have a mandatory internship component. Since the guidance is brand new and things are still in flux, Penn and practically every school in the nation has decided to stop CPT approval, which means a lot of international students who had fall internships planned will have to give it up abruptly.

It's basically a lose-lose situation for both students and employers.
